Attualmente uso il comando run-as tramite adb per poter accedere alla cartella dei dati di un'app che sto sviluppando direttamente sul mio telefono usando AIDE.
Quando mi connetto al telefono localmente, usando connectbot, riesco a trovare il comando run-as /system/bin/
ma non ha permessi eseguibili. Ci sono altri programmi / script in quella cartella che hanno permessi eseguibili e posso eseguirli.
La mia domanda è questa Se eseguo il root del mio telefono, posso modificare le autorizzazioni eseguibili di run-as. Se poi rimuovo il root, queste autorizzazioni rimarranno?
Non sono totalmente contrario al rooting permanente del mio telefono, ma se non ne avessi bisogno, preferirei non farlo.
Questo è su un Galaxy Nexus.
Sono consapevole che se esco dal run-as eseguibile, probabilmente mi sto spalancando per i rischi di sicurezza. Ma sono disposto a rischiare, anche solo per vedere se è possibile.